The Design Of Rail Light Image Detection System

High-speed railway security detection has become one of the important tasks of our country the development of high-speed railway,guarantee the safe and efficient operation of high-speed train is a major challenge for the development of our countryhigh-speed railway.Light rail is one of the important indicators of the research of track irregularity,according to the distribution of light rail can detect and judge smooth surface of the rail.When steel band exception occurs,the direct reason is that the wheel/rail interactions and point has changed.Detection of track irregularitiescan starts from the first light.In order to find an efficient,automatic and intelligent rail stationarity test,the method of artificial detection of manpower,low detection efficiency and accuracy is not sufficiently protect the shortcomings,this paper builds the rail light detection system,it uses the machine vision technology and computer technology,it can effectively reduce the manpower,improve the efficiency of detection,and to ensure theaccuracy of detection.This paper mainly researches content of the steel band test system of band structures,rail test system of image analysis,light rail defects analysis and the analysis of the code migration,etc.For the construction of the rail light detection system,we start from hardware and software,including the selection and installation of the CCD camera,image acquisition software and calibration blocks,etc.Steel band image analysis aspects of detection system,this paper has carried on the calibration,image preprocessing,image processing technology such as morphology,recovery.For the light rail defect analysis,mainly in image restoration,image edge detection and image histogram is analyzed.The code of system analysis,two alternatives are presented in this paper,the MATLAB Coder and the MATLAB Compiler.Based on the characteristics of light rail we choose the CCD camera and verified its feasibility from the angle of error analysis.For the detection of rail light can use first image calibration,average filtering and histogram equalization enhancement preprocessing,and then morphological image processing,the rail light detection error analysis,finally combining blind deconvolution image restoration are analyzed.In terms of light rail defect analysis,using blind deconvolution image restoration algorithm,canny algorithms of image edge detection and image histogram.Transplantation for system code,can be selected according to actual demand different solutions.By analyzing,the surface of CCD camera satisfy the system requirements,rail light detection effect is more ideal,blind deconvolution image restoration algorithm rail band of the motion blur effect is good.In terms of light rail defect analysis,can be combined with image edge detection and image histogram infer that rail light if there is a defect.Transplantation for system code,can according to actual needs and combined with MATLAB Coder and MATLAB Compiler features to choose C/C + + code generation system.
